Abstract
The utility model relates to the technical field of hair washing machines, in particular to a water path structure of a hair washing machine head sleeve and the hair washing machine head sleeve, wherein the water path structure comprises a first liquid conveying pipe (2) and a second liquid conveying pipe (3) which are fixed in a head washing plate (1); a plurality of first type nozzles (4) are arranged on the first infusion tube (2) in parallel, and a plurality of second type nozzles (5) are arranged on the second infusion tube (3) in parallel; be equipped with a plurality of first model nozzle mounting holes (6) and a plurality of second model nozzle mounting hole (7) on head board (1), first model nozzle (4) are corresponding to be fixed first model nozzle mounting hole (6) department, second model nozzle (5) are corresponding to be fixed second model nozzle mounting hole (7) department. This waterway structure can realize the confession liquid of shampoo, the confession liquid of clear water, brings the experience sense of difference for user's head, promotes comfortable and comfortable moderate degree.

Background
Generally, in some hairdressing places, the customer still is manually washed, when the number of customers is relatively large and the number of hands is insufficient, the customer is washed manually, the working efficiency is relatively low, and in addition, the proficiency degree of washing hair of different people is different, so that the experience of the customer is different.
In addition, at present, the labor cost is high, a manual mode of washing hair of a customer is adopted, and the industry running cost is high.
Therefore, it is desirable to design a hair washing machine that can automatically wash the hair of a user. When the hair washing machine works, hair washing liquid needs to be sprayed to the head of a user for washing hair or washing a head sleeve of the hair washing machine, and liquid is supplied to the head by independently designed liquid spraying.

As shown in fig. 1-3, the waterway structure of the head washing machine head cover comprises a first infusion tube 2 and a second infusion tube 3 which are fixed in a head washing plate 1; the first transfusion pipe 2 is provided with at least one first type nozzle 4, and the second transfusion pipe 3 is provided with at least one second type nozzle 5; be equipped with at least one first model nozzle mounting hole 6 and at least one second model nozzle mounting hole 7 on the shower head board 1, first model nozzle 4 corresponds to be fixed 6 departments of first model nozzle mounting hole, second model nozzle 5 corresponds to be fixed 7 departments of second model nozzle mounting hole. The nozzle and the mounting hole can be fixed in an inserting way, and can also be fixed in a thread way and the like.
The number of the first type nozzles 4 and the second type nozzles 5 may be 1 or 2 or 3 or 4 or 5 or 6 or 7 or 8, etc. The first type nozzle mounting holes 6 and the second type nozzle mounting holes 7 correspond to the number of the first type nozzles 4 and the second type nozzles 5.
When the number of the first type nozzles 4 or the second type nozzles 5 is more than 1, a plurality of the first type nozzles 4 are connected in parallel on the first transfusion pipe 2, and a plurality of the second type nozzles 5 are connected in parallel on the second transfusion pipe 3.
The shape of the liquid sprayed by the first type nozzle 4 is different from that of the liquid sprayed by the second type nozzle 5. The different shapes can be embodied as one being in the shape of a water column and the other being in the shape of an umbrella or a spray, etc. It is also understood that one is linear and the other is arc-shaped in the head section due to the difference in hydraulic pressure.
The middle part of the shower head plate 1 in the length direction is provided with a driving rod 11, the driving rod 11 is used for driving the shower head plate 1 to be opened or closed, the first type nozzles 4 are multiple, and the multiple first type nozzles 4 are distributed on two sides of the driving rod 11. Such a distribution makes it more uniform when spraying the liquid.
The water path structure can be specifically applied to the head cover of the hair washing machine, and the structure is as follows:
the head washing machine head sleeve comprises a base 12 and a plurality of head washing plates 1 used for grabbing, washing and massaging the head of a user, the head washing plates 1 are movably connected with the base 12, the head washing plates 1 can be opened or closed relative to the base 12, the waterway structure is arranged in at least one head washing plate 1, a head sleeve main infusion tube 13 is fixed on the base 12, and the liquid inlet end of the first infusion tube 2 is connected with the liquid outlet end of the head sleeve main infusion tube 13; the liquid inlet end of the second liquid conveying pipe 3 is connected with a water path of the hair washing machine. Therefore, liquid can be sprayed to the head of a user from the interior of the head sleeve, the use is convenient, and the comfort level of the user is also improved. In this embodiment, the number of the shampoo boards 1 is 5, wherein 2 shampoo boards 1 are used for grabbing and washing the back head of the user, and the 2 shampoo boards 1 have the above waterway structure, so as to ensure that the water supply at the back head position is sufficient. The other 3 head plates 1 can be only provided with the first infusion tube 2 and the first type nozzle 4, and the first infusion tubes 2 of the other 3 head plates 1 are also connected with the head cover total infusion tube 13, namely, the head cover total infusion tube 13 is connected with a plurality of connectors in parallel, and can respectively supply liquid to the first infusion tubes 2 of the plurality of head plates 1.
The base 12 is provided with a first through hole 14 for passing the first infusion tube 2 and a second through hole 15 for passing the second infusion tube 3. Thus, the installation is convenient, and the structure is simple, otherwise the first infusion tube 2 and the second infusion tube 3 are not easy to arrange.
The head set total transfusion tube 13 is in an annular structure. The ring shape may be a circular ring or a polygonal ring.
In this application, the liquid supply may be tap water, clear water, shampoo, etc.
The working principle is as follows: the first infusion tube 2 and the second infusion tube 3 are respectively supplied with liquid by different water paths, the first infusion tube 2 and the second infusion tube 3 are arranged in the hair washing plate 1 and are supplied with liquid, the first infusion tube 2 and the second infusion tube 3 have different pressures and are respectively sprayed out from the first type nozzle 4 and the second type nozzle 5, so that the requirement of spraying hair washing liquid to the head of a user is met, different liquids can be sprayed out, and different types of nozzles are adopted for spraying out, therefore, the liquid at the spraying position can meet the requirement of hair washing, particularly the requirement of large water consumption at the position of a back brain spoon, and different liquids can be sprayed out according to the condition; different types of nozzles can give different experience feelings to the head of a user, and comfort is improved.
